2012 Ford Mustang GT

First off, I drive fairly conservative with an occasional bout of spirited driving. I purchased the NT555R 305/45/18 Drag Radials and mounted them on AM factory style 10" rims for the back of my 2012 Ford Mustang GT - manual trans, daily driver. I have replaced several intake and exhaust components on the car in addition to installing the Ford ProCal tune and 4.30 gears (California car - CARB legal). The rear LCA's and 3rd link have been swapped out, and air bag inserts have been added. Previously, the car would easily lite up the factory 235/50/18 Pirelli's in 3rd and even get 20 foot long, fish-tailing chips going into 4th gear at over 70 MPH! Both, 1st and 2nd gears, were pretty much useless. Traction Control seemed almost non-existent. Now, it hooks to my satisfaction. I will update once I get a chance to make some passes at the track, for the ultimate test. I currently have about one thousand miles on these tires so far. The car handles quite well for a Drag Radial and the wet performance doesn't seem to be an issue. (I was a little concerned about that aspect, since this IS daily driven). The taller height helped with respect to roll out, comfort and mileage. Recently, on a road trip that included a ride over the California Grapevine north of LA, I easily managed 24 MPG. ( I could easily increase this 1-2 MPG, especially on flat land). Current around town (mixed) mileage is at 19 MPG. The car looks good. I am using the NT555 235/50/18 up front.
